FAIRFAX, Va. – George Mason Athletics will host its annual First Pitch Dinner, presented by Sandy Spring Bank on Friday, Feb. 2 at the Country Club of Fairfax, featuring Dave Martinez, manager of the Washington Nationals.

Martinez joins the Nationals for what will be his first season as a Major League manager.  The 2018 season will mark his 30th in professional baseball, including spending the last 10 years as a Major League bench coach.

Martinez served as the bench coach for the Chicago Cubs from 2015-17 where he played an integral role in three postseason appearances, two National League Central division titles and the Cubs' 2016 World Series Championship.

Prior to joining the Cubs, Martinez spent seven seasons as the bench coach for the Tampa Bay Rays and was the longest tenured bench coach in club history.

A veteran of 16 Major League seasons, Martinez played 1,918 games and finished with 1,599 hits and a .276 batting average while playing for nine clubs during his career.  He broke into the big leagues with the Chicago Cubs in 1986 at the age of 21 and was the 10th-youngest player to appear in Major League Baseball during the season.

"We are honored to have Dave Martinez as our special guest and keynote speaker at the 2018 First Pitch Dinner," Mason baseball head coach Bill Brown said.  "It is exciting that he will be spending the evening of Feb. 2 with us sharing insight about baseball and his incredibly accomplished professional baseball career as well as his thoughts about baseball in Washington as the manager of the Nationals."
 
The Hall of Fame Table for the event can be purchased for $2,000 and includes six tickets, entry to a reception with Dave Martinez, silent auction, dinner, seating with two members of the 2018 Mason baseball team and names listed in the event program.

Table sponsorship is available for $1,500 and includes six tickets, entry to social hour, silent auction, dinner, seating with two members of the 2018 Mason baseball team and names listed in the event program.

General individual tickets can be purchased for $200, Baseball Alumni and Young Alumni (undergraduate degree holders of the last five years) for $150 and the cost for youth 12 and under is $50.  All tickets include entry to the social hour, silent auction and dinner.  The MVP reception begins at 6 p.m., followed by the social hour at 6:30 p.m. and dinner at 7:30 p.m.

"What a fantastic experience for the players, alumni, friends of Mason Baseball and the entire baseball community to have the opportunity to hear from the man who will lead the Washington Nationals into the 2018 season," Brown said.  "Our thanks to Dave Martinez for agreeing to be part of what will be an incredibly special evening for the Mason Baseball program, our athletic department and George Mason University."
